The sun is setting slowly in the west,
to put another day at rest.
The moon now rises from the east,
as stillness drifts through our world,
and heads rest in sleep.
The quiet of the night, comes for us all,
as darkness comes to call.
There are some of us,
who welcome the quiet bliss,
the lovers embraced,
in each other’s arms,
ready to steal a kiss.
The writer who needs,
the evening tranquillity,
to forward on their thoughts,
with nothing to disturb.
So we put the day at rest,
until tomorrow comes to call.
